Some months back there was a discourse surrounding the use of amsoil in the Vision and a question of slipping. It may have been KevinX that I was going back in forth in discussion with.
Well out of pure laziness, when I changed my oil yesterday I used Mobil1 as it was more convenient. (Now for the humbling part)...
I BELIEVE the clutch feels more positively engaged with the Mobil1, which would appear to indicate some margin of slippage with the Amsoil. Now mind you this is "seat of the pants" observations, BUT I do believe the clutch is more positively engaged (stronger pull) with the new oil.

Please don't take this as a oil debate post, it isn't. I've been using the amsoil and liked it for some 17k miles (didn't use it the first few thousand), but I did want to set the record straight. So if you "think" your bike might be slipping some, try a different brand and see if it feels more engaged. I believe this is what Kevin was saying in that previous discussion. So my apology to you Kevin, it appears the oil can cause the clutch to not be fully engaged. A friend told me his TC won't handle amsoil at all without severe slipping.
Now my only question is why? I may try a billet clutch cover to see if flex might be the culprit which acting with the oil allows this slip. Guess I need to look at the clutch breakdown for ideas.

when will this madness end? I've switched up a few time between AMSOIL and VICOIL and personally I want to stick, or slick to the synthetic. I've not noticed any slippage change in the clutch between oil changes, but I do know this, I have Vicoil in there now and it is at 2,550 miles since last oil change and it is chattering like crazy, and cluncking in the transmission. I wanted to think it is my imagination but I think it is fact. When I run the AMSOIL it runs quieter upwards to about 3,000 and even when chatter starts it is not this bad. The bike shifts better all the way through and I cannot attest to whether it runs cooler.

I've got enough for one more Vicoil change and I think I'm done with that. I'm even going to use the supertech oil filter and my give the rotella one shot to see if it performs like AMSOIL. I change my oil on the average monthly and not that expense is a big deal, but why pay a big price for a big name when the other does the same job.
